    Alright there mate.

    I think you might be getting a little confused to what Sparkystav is saying.

    Depending on what year your IS is, your heated wing mirrors will either be on all the time, or switched on with your rear heated window.

    Have a look at you’re A/C controls.

    Which control unit does yours look like ?

    01062009014.jpg

    44f1fe82badb9.jpg

    If you have the top one, then you heated mirrors are on all the time, and can’t be turned off.

    If you have the second one, then your heated mirrors will only work when you press the demister/heated mirror button.

    The little orange light will always be on. Don’t worry about this, as it only comes on when you have the fans or A/c running, and can’t be turned off either (unless the unit is faulty).

    Your heated seats have nothing to do with the heated mirrors or windows. They are on separate switches.

  7. If you want to check to make sure you have an LSD you will need to look at your VIN plate under the bonnet.

    IMG_2649_edited-1.jpg

    You are looking for this circled code.

    If, just like this plate, it ends in "B" then it's LSD. If it ends in "A" then you have an open diff.
